Utilisation of plant viruses in bionanotechnology
Nicole F Steinmetz1, David J Evans
1Department of Biological Chemistry, John Innes Centre, Norwich Research Park, Colney, Norwich, United Kingdom.
Abstract:
Bionanoscience/technology sits at the interface of chemistry, biology, physics, materials science, engineering and medicine and involves the exploitation of biomaterials, devices or methodologies on the nanoscale. One sub-field of bionanoscience/technology is concerned with the exploitation of biomaterials in the fabrication of new nano-materials and/or -devices. In this Perspective we describe examples of how plant viruses, focusing particularly on cowpea mosaic virus, a naturally occurring pre-formed sphere-like nanoparticle, are being used as templates and/or building blocks in bionanoscience and indicate their potential for future application.
